My Project
All of our students have experience a disruption in their routines and structures in the past school year. With the uncertainty of what September brings, we can say with confidence that we will need to work hard to reorganize and restructure our classes to bring back a sense of familiarity. Students with Autism thrive in structured and organized environments, which is why keeping a clutter free space is so important.
Students can gain greater independence and pride in their work when they are able to access the materials they need quickly and easily in the classroom.
With the clear organization bins, students can see its contents and quickly determine which items fit their academic needs.
Our students need continuity within all their learning environments more than ever. With our experience of moving into blended learning environments at the blink of an eye, it is important to provide students with the tools to stay organized and successfully participate in remote lessons is the key to success.
